old vm cannot be migrated, new vm can be migrated

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



scenario:

i run a mix of libvirt 1.1.1 and 1.2.2 on the source hosts, 1.2.2 on the destination hosts
qemu: 1.5.0+dfsg-3ubuntu5.3~cloud0 on all the hosts
openstack havana and icehouse

description:

i have many compute nodes running libvirt+kvm, when i try to migrate guest that were created months ago it fails, if i create a vm and then migrate it works

the problem is that libvirt cannot retrieve the mtu of the bridge were the interfaces are be attached, but bridge is there (up and running)
